refactored setLineDash a bit, added comments, and added a context trace assertion that tests line dash

This commit is contained in:
Eric Rowell
2013-09-14 00:56:17 -07:00
parent 659d0409b3
commit 6131385a4e
3 changed files with 35 additions and 20 deletions

View File

@@ -407,6 +407,10 @@ suite('Shape-test', function() {
assert.equal(circle.getShadowEnabled(), true, 'shadowEnabled should be true');
assert.equal(circle.getDashArrayEnabled(), true, 'dashArrayEnabled should be true');
var trace = layer.getContext().getTrace();
//console.log(trace);
assert.equal(trace, 'clearRect(0,0,578,200);save();transform(1,0,0,1,289,100);beginPath();arc(0,0,70,0,6.283,false);closePath();save();shadowColor=black;shadowBlur=10;shadowOffsetX=10;shadowOffsetY=10;fillStyle=green;fill();restore();fillStyle=green;fill();setLineDash([10,10]);lineWidth=4;strokeStyle=black;stroke();restore()');
});